Choosing between route options

Last updated Wed, September 16th, 2026

For each stretch of your trip, the planner can offer up to three routes. They are drawn on the map in different colours, and each one shows its distance and driving time so you can weigh a faster road against a shorter one.

On the web

The panel walks you through one stretch at a time. A Segment X of Y selector lets you move between stretches, and any you have already settled show a check. Hover a route to focus it on the map, then commit with Choose this route.

In the app

The screen is titled Choose Route. It lists the choices as Route 1, Route 2, and so on, with the distance and time beneath each. Tap the one you want, then tap Confirm.

What the badges mean

  • Car only marks a route that is not suitable for your rig. On the phone you cannot tap Confirm while a Car only option is selected.
  • Tolls marks a route that includes toll roads.
  • Default marks the route the planner picked for you.

A note on warnings

Any warnings the mapping service returns are shown in its own words, so you see them as written rather than filtered through us. They are a heads-up, not a complete list of every hazard on the road, so read them and still trust your own eyes.
